Meanings and Origins of the name Huntley

The name Huntley originates from England, a name of Old English derivation which translates to “hunter's meadow” or “from the hunter's field.” This etymology reveals the name's deep connections to the land, echoing a pastoral and bucolic life where the harmony between human and nature was paramount. The name is traditionally a surname, derived from various places in England bearing the Huntley designation, indicative of lands used for hunting or held by families of renown in hunting circles.

Over the centuries, Huntley has evolved from a surname to a given name, carrying with it the legacy of its origins—conjuring images of vast, open fields, and a life intertwined with nature's cycles. This transition from a place name and surname to a first name is a testament to its versatility and timeless appeal.
